ESSENTIAL DUTIES MAY INCLUDE:

·        Lead the design and coordination of mechanical systems including HVAC, piping, chilled water, hot water, steam, and controls systems for mission-critical, data center, commercial, industrial, and infrastructure projects.

·        Serve as Engineer of Record (EOR), providing signed and sealed engineering documents while ensuring all deliverables meet project specifications, budgets, schedules, and applicable code requirements.

·        Perform engineering calculations, equipment selections, load analysis, and system evaluations to deliver reliable, energy-efficient, and constructible engineering solutions.

·        Coordinate closely with clients, architects, engineers, contractors, vendors, and construction teams throughout design, construction, commissioning, and startup activities.

·        Participate in multidisciplinary coordination meetings, integrated design reviews, technical presentations, proposals, and client-facing discussions to support successful project delivery and business development efforts.

·        Mentor and support junior engineers while promoting technical excellence, collaboration, accountability, and adherence to engineering standards and company processes.

·        Maintain organized and accurate engineering documentation while ensuring all work is reviewed for accuracy, quality, consistency, and operational excellence.

REQUIRED:

·        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ering (BSME) (Required)

·        Active Professional Engineer (PE) License in at least one U.S. state (Required)

·        Ability to sign and seal engineering drawings and documents (Required)

·        NCEES Record in good standing preferred and strongly valued

·        Multi-state PE registrations highly preferred

·        7 years of mechanical design experience across a range of building types or mission-critical facilities

·        Expertise in ASHRAE standards, IMC, NFPA, and other applicable codes and standards

·        Proficiency with design and modeling tools (AutoCAD, Revit MEP, Trace 700, Energy Plus, or similar)

·        Strong client communication skills — ability to translate technical details into actionable solutions

·        Proven experience leading projects independently

·        Experience reviewing construction documents, RFIs, and submittals

·        Strong understanding of engineering coordination and construction processes


PREFERRED:

·        Experience with data centers, mission-critical, industrial, or high-performance facility environments

·        Experience supporting AI, HPC, or high-density cooling infrastructure projects

·        Construction administration experience including RFIs, submittal reviews, and field coordination

·        Experience with commissioning, energy optimization, and fast-track/design-build project delivery environments
